Hello community, here is the log from the commit of package festival checked in at Fri Aug 3 23:51:57 CEST 2007. -------- --- festival/festival.changes 2007-03-30 02:23:33.000000000 +0200 +++ /mounts/work_src_done/STABLE/festival/festival.changes 2007-07-30 12:30:35.000000000 +0200 @@ -1,0 +2,8 @@ +Mon Jul 30 12:28:13 CEST 2007 - mskibbe@suse.de + +- update speech_tools to version 1.96-beta which + o fix a lot of bugs + o includes speech_tools-1.2.95-includes.patch + o fix VUL-0: Festival: Privilege elevation (#294691) + +------------------------------------------------------------------- Old: ---- speech_tools-1.2.95-beta.tar.bz2 speech_tools-1.2.95-includes.patch New: ---- speech_tools-1.2.96-beta.tar.bz2 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 festival.spec ++++++ --- /var/tmp/diff_new_pack.X12797/_old 2007-08-03 23:51:13.000000000 +0200 +++ /var/tmp/diff_new_pack.X12797/_new 2007-08-03 23:51:13.000000000 +0200 @@ -13,14 +13,14 @@ Name: festival BuildRequires: gcc-c++ ncurses-devel pkgconfig URL: http://www.cstr.ed.ac.uk/projects/festival/ -License: X11/MIT +License: X11/MIT, The system as a whole and almost all of the files in it are Group: Productivity/Text/Convertors Autoreqprov: on Version: 1.96 -Release: 30 +Release: 53 Summary: The Festival Speech Synthesis System Source0: festival-%{version}-beta.tar.bz2 -Source1: speech_tools-1.2.95-beta.tar.bz2 +Source1: speech_tools-1.2.96-beta.tar.bz2 Source2: festlex_CMU.tar.bz2 Source3: festvox_kallpc16k.tar.bz2 Source4: festlex_POSLEX.tar.bz2 @@ -34,7 +34,6 @@ Patch4: festival-1.95-libdir.patch Patch7: festival-1.95-audsp.patch # speech-tools patches -Patch10: speech_tools-1.2.95-includes.patch Patch11: speech_tools-1.2.95-gcc4.patch Patch12: speech_tools-1.2.95-config.patch Patch13: speech_tools-1.2.95-gcc41.patch @@ -83,8 +82,7 @@ %patch4 %patch7 cd ../speech_tools -%patch10 -p1 -%patch11 -p1 +#%patch11 -p1 %patch12 %patch13 -p1 %patch14 -p1 @@ -203,6 +201,11 @@ %_libdir/lib*.a %changelog +* Mon Jul 30 2007 - mskibbe@suse.de +- update speech_tools to version 1.96-beta which + o fix a lot of bugs + o includes speech_tools-1.2.95-includes.patch + o fix VUL-0: Festival: Privilege elevation (#294691) * Fri Mar 30 2007 - ro@suse.de - added ncurses-devel to buildreq * Mon Jan 29 2007 - mskibbe@suse.de ++++++ festlex_CMU.tar.bz2 ++++++ ++++ 63648 lines of diff (skipped) ++++++ speech_tools-1.2.95-config.patch ++++++ --- /var/tmp/diff_new_pack.X12797/_old 2007-08-03 23:51:18.000000000 +0200 +++ /var/tmp/diff_new_pack.X12797/_new 2007-08-03 23:51:18.000000000 +0200 @@ -7,5 +7,5 @@ -WARN=1 +# WARN=1 # VERBOSE=1 - # DEBUG=1 + #DEBUG=1 # PROFILE=gprof ++++++ speech_tools-1.2.95-gcc41.patch ++++++ --- /var/tmp/diff_new_pack.X12797/_old 2007-08-03 23:51:18.000000000 +0200 +++ /var/tmp/diff_new_pack.X12797/_new 2007-08-03 23:51:18.000000000 +0200 @@ -5,8 +5,8 @@ fir_stereo(inp + inoffset + inbaseidx, coep + cycctr * firlen, firlen, - outp + outidx++, outp + outidx++); -+ outp + outidx, outp + outidx + 1); -+ outidx += 2; ++ outp + outidx, outp + outidx + 1); ++ outidx += 2; cycctr++; if (!(cycctr %= up)) inbaseidx += 2*down; @@ -15,9 +15,9 @@ @@ -74,7 +74,7 @@ void zero(void); - /// Fill vector with default value -- void empty(void) { if (*this->def_val == 0) zero(); else fill(*this->def_val); } -+ void empty(void) { if (*this->def_val == 0) zero(); else this->fill(*this->def_val); } + // /// Fill vector with default value +- // void empty(void) { if (*this->def_val == 0) zero(); else fill(*this->def_val); } ++ // void empty(void) { if (*this->def_val == 0) zero(); else this->fill(*this->def_val); } }; #endif ++++++ speech_tools-1.2.95-returnvalue.patch ++++++ --- /var/tmp/diff_new_pack.X12797/_old 2007-08-03 23:51:18.000000000 +0200 +++ /var/tmp/diff_new_pack.X12797/_new 2007-08-03 23:51:18.000000000 +0200 @@ -2,7 +2,7 @@ ================================================================================ --- speech_tools/base_class/EST_Pathname_unix.cc +++ speech_tools/base_class/EST_Pathname_unix.cc -@@ -144,9 +144,9 @@ +@@ -148,9 +148,9 @@ EST_Pathname operator + (const char *p, const EST_Pathname addition) {return EST_Pathname::append(p, addition); } ++++++ speech_tools-1.2.95-beta.tar.bz2 -> speech_tools-1.2.96-beta.tar.bz2 ++++++ ++++ 10755 lines of diff (skipped)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Remember to have fun... --------------------------------------------------------------------- To unsubscribe, e-mail: opensuse-commit+unsubscribe@opensuse.org For additional commands, e-mail: opensuse-commit+help@opensuse.org